بَابُ إِذَا قَالَ الْمُكَاتَبُ اشْتَرِنِي وَأَعْتِقْنِي. فَاشْتَرَاهُ لِذَلِكَ:

(5) Chapter. If a Mukatab slave asks somebody to buy and free him, it is permissible for that person to buy him.

1 hadith
Hadith 2565
حَدَّثَنَا أَبُو نُعَيْمٍ ، حَدَّثَنَا عَبْدُ الْوَاحِدِ بْنُ أَيْمَنَ ، قَالَ : حَدَّثَنِي أَبِي أَيْمَنُ ، قَالَ : دَخَلْتُ عَلَى عَائِشَةَ رَضِيَ اللَّهُ عَنْهَا ، فَقُلْتُ : كُنْتُ غُلَامًا لِعُتْبَةَ بْنِ أَبِي لَهَبٍ ، وَمَاتَ وَوَرِثَنِي بَنُوهُ ، وَإِنَّهُمْ بَاعُونِي مِنْ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 بْنِ أَبِي عَمْرِو بْنِ عُمَرَ بْنِ عَبْدِ اللَّهِ المَخْزُومِيِّ ، فَأَعْتَقَنِي ابْنُ أَبِي عَمْرٍو وَاشْتَرَطَ بَنُو عُتْبَةَ الْوَلَاءَ ، فَقَالَتْ : دَخَلَتْ بَرِيرَةُ وَهِيَ مُكَاتَبَةٌ ، فَقَالَتِ : اشْتَرِينِي وَأَعْتِقِينِي ، قَالَتْ : نَعَمْ ، قَالَتْ : لَا ، يَبِيعُونِي حَتَّى يَشْتَرِطُوا وَلَائِي ، فَقَالَتْ : لَا حَاجَةَ لِي بِذَلِكَ ، فَسَمِعَ بِذَلِكَ النَّبِيُّ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 أَوْ بَلَغَهُ ، فَذَكَرَ لِعَائِشَةَ ، فَذَكَرَتْ عَائِشَةُ مَا قَالَتْ لَهَا ، فَقَالَ : اشْتَرِيهَا وَأَعْتِقِيهَا ، وَدَعِيهِمْ يَشْتَرِطُونَ مَا شَاءُوا ، فَاشْتَرَتْهَا عَائِشَةُ ، فَأَعْتَقَتْهَا ، وَاشْتَرَطَ أَهْلُهَا الْوَلَاءَ ، فَقَالَ النَّبِيُّ صَلَّى اللَّهُ عَلَيْهِ وَسَلَّمَ : " الْوَلَاءُ لِمَنْ أَعْتَقَ ، وَإِنِ اشْتَرَطُوا مِائَةَ شَرْطٍ " .
Narrated `Abdul Wahid bin Aiman: I went to `Aisha and said, "I was the slave of `Utba bin Abu Lahab. "Utba died and his sons became my masters who sold me to Ibn Abu `Amr who manumitted me. The sons of `Utba stipulated that my Wala' should be for them." `Aisha said, "Buraira came to me and she was given the writing of emancipation by her masters and she asked me to buy and manumit her. I agreed to it, but Buraira told me that her masters would not sell her unless her Wala' was for them." `Aisha said, "I am not in need of that." When the Prophet heard that, or he was told about it, he asked `Aisha about it. `Aisha mentioned what Buraira had told her. The Prophet said, "Buy and manumit her and let them stipulate whatever they like." So, `Aisha bought and manumitted her and her masters stipulated that her Wala' should be for them." The Prophet;, said, "The Wala' will be for the liberator even if they stipulated a hundred conditions."
